If there are busy construction sites near you, and you are willing to be taken on as laborer (sweep this, carry that) show up around 6-7am, work boots, hard hat, lunch, any basic tools, ID and just start asking people. Guaranteed at least one company has had a no show on labour and might be in need enough to take you for the day. If you do good the first day, you probably have a job.
Try subdivisions that are going in a block at a time, or even residential high rise/condos. Most commercial and many industrial buildings only use union workers, unless they don't exist where you are.
